What Is Healthcare Waste?

Healthcare waste refers to all waste materials generated during medical activities such as diagnosis, treatment, immunization, and research. This includes waste from hospitals, clinics, laboratories, and other healthcare settings.

According to global health authorities, approximately 85% of healthcare waste is non-hazardous, while the remaining 15% is considered hazardous due to its infectious, chemical, or radioactive nature.

This hazardous portion requires special handling to prevent harm to healthcare workers, patients, waste handlers, and the general public.

Types of Healthcare Waste

Healthcare waste is typically divided into several categories based on risk and composition.

Non-Hazardous Waste

This includes general waste such as paper, packaging materials, and food waste. It is similar to domestic waste and does not require specialized treatment.

Infectious Waste

This includes materials contaminated with blood, bodily fluids, or pathogens that may spread disease.

Chemical and Pharmaceutical Waste

This category includes expired medicines, laboratory reagents, and disinfectants.

Radioactive Waste

Generated from certain diagnostic and treatment procedures involving radioactive materials.

Why Healthcare Waste Management Is Important

Effective healthcare waste management is essential for several reasons:

Protecting Human Health

Improper disposal of medical waste can expose healthcare workers, patients, and waste handlers to infectious diseases and toxic substances.

Environmental Protection

Uncontrolled burning or dumping of medical waste can release harmful pollutants into air, soil, and water systems, contributing to long-term environmental damage.

Preventing Injury and Infection

Sharp objects such as needles and blades pose a direct risk of injury and infection transmission, making proper disposal systems critical.

Regulatory Compliance

Healthcare facilities must follow strict national and international guidelines for waste segregation, treatment, and disposal.

Key Steps in Healthcare Waste Management

A structured healthcare waste management system typically includes the following stages:

Waste Segregation

Waste must be separated at the point of generation into clearly labeled categories. This is one of the most important steps in reducing risk.

Safe Collection and Storage

Waste should be collected in appropriate containers, which must be stored in puncture-resistant sharps containers.

Transportation

Specialized systems are used to transport medical waste safely to treatment or disposal facilities.

Treatment and Disposal

Common methods include autoclaving, incineration, chemical treatment, and controlled landfill disposal, depending on the type of waste.

Risks Associated With Poor Waste Management

Poor handling of healthcare waste can lead to serious consequences:

  • Needle-stick injuries
  • Spread of infectious diseases
  • Exposure to toxic chemicals
  • Environmental contamination
  • Harm to waste workers and the public

Sharps-related injuries are particularly concerning because they can transmit blood-borne infections such as hepatitis B, hepatitis C, and HIV.

Best Practices for Healthcare Facilities

Healthcare providers should adopt the following best practices:

  • Train staff on waste segregation procedures
  • Use color-coded waste bins
  • Implement strict disposal protocols for sharps
  • Regularly audit waste management systems
  • Follow government and environmental guidelines

These measures ensure safety, compliance, and environmental responsibility.
